Flaxseed is a seed that comes from the flax plant, which is grown mainly in cold climates. It is a rich source of omega-3 fatty acids, fiber, and other nutrients. Flaxseed is often used in baking, smoothies, and salads for its nutty flavor and health benefits. It has been linked to various health benefits, such as improved heart health, digestion, and skin health. Flaxseed can be ground into a powder, used whole, or pressed for oil.
